## Deployment

Textgate's encoding sniffer runs as a sidecar next to the upload service. Deploy both together; the sniffer inspects the first 64 KB of each uploaded text file and tags it before storage. Mismatched tags block ingestion, so keep the confidence threshold sane. The sidecar reads its runtime settings from the values below.

deployment values, yafop-fahap:
[lamwyn]
team = silath
access_code = ac_166fb2
host = lamwyn.orvexgrid.example
port = 9300
owner = pelael.praius
peer = istiel.zarqeldyn.corp

Subject: Memtrace cut-over complete

Team,

Cut-over to Memtrace v2 for GPU memory profiling finished last night. Old v1 agents are disabled; any tickets referencing v1 dashboards should be closed as resolved-by-migration. Sampling overhead is now under 2% and allocation traces include kernel names. Known gap: profiles older than 30 days were not migrated. Point customers at the v2 docs for setup questions. For reference when troubleshooting, the agent now runs with the following configuration.

settings of bagaf-bawip:
[aldax]
port = 5000
region = south-4
host = aldax.brasklabs.corp
team = brivan
timeout_ms = 2000
retries = 2

Ticket: Farebox experiment variance in checkout totals. The Tiercade pricing experiment is showing a 0.4% mismatch between quoted and charged ticket prices in the variant arm. Suspect rounding in the discount middleware introduced last sprint. Impact is limited to the Lumen Transit pilot region. Proposed fix: move rounding to the final settlement step. Repro steps attached; the failing trace is below.

session token of kagup-hahaf = htk3_2b8

### Runbook: Sensor drift on the Verdura greenhouse controller

When humidity readings start wandering more than 5% from the reference probe, the Verdura controller flags drift and throttles irrigation — annoying but safe. Recalibration is remote: hit the /calibrate endpoint on the Canopy service and it re-baselines against the last 24h of reference data. That endpoint is auth-gated (write scope only, short TTL). The Canopy service key you'll need is below.

gateway credential: qvz23-XSZTNBjrucz4Q49XMT1TuVw